Inventory & Receiving Administrative Associate
Job Summary
The Inventory Inventory & Receiving Administrative Associate is responsible for inventory accuracy, WMS task management, operational reporting, and analytical support within a fulfillment operation. The role requires strong ability to interpret warehouse data and translate inventory, SKU, location, capacity, and trend information into practical recommendations for slotting, warehouse configuration, labor planning, and process improvement.
The position supports daily execution while also contributing to warehouse projects.
Essential Job Functions
- Prioritize, release, monitor, and complete inventory-related WMS tasks, including transfers, replenishment, cycle counts, location moves, consolidation, and re-slotting.
- Execute cycle counts, investigate inventory variances, reconcile physical inventory to WMS records, and support approved inventory adjustments.
- Maintain accurate inventory, SKU, location, and transaction records within the WMS and related systems.
- Analyze SKU, location, inventory velocity, movement frequency and other operational data to identify trends, exceptions, and improvement opportunities.
- Prepare reports, dashboards, and analysis for inventory accuracy, task aging, inventory movements, capacity, and warehouse performance.
Evaluate warehouse capacity and location utilization and provide data-driven recommendations for rack, PnP, floor, staging, overflow, and other storage configurations

- Perform slotting analysis and develop SKU-to-location recommendations using demand, velocity, cube, weight, handling requirements, and operational constraints.
- Support warehouse projects by analyzing current-state conditions, developing future-state configurations, and estimating labor, time, space, and implementation requirements.
- Develop what-if scenarios and capacity models to determine location requirements, available space, and operational impact of customer growth or warehouse changes.
- Design and document warehouse solutions such as aisle reconfigurations, customer relocations, inventory migrations, rack/PnP optimization, consolida tion, and warehouse reorganization.
- Investigate recurring discrepancies and operational issues using root-cause analysis and recommend corrective and preventive actions.
- Work with Operations, Inventory Control, Supervisors, Customer Service, and other stakeholders to convert analysis into executable warehouse plans.
- Support customer onboarding, expansion, audits, physical inventories, and inventory-related requests by providing accurate data, analysis, and operational recommendations.
- Present findings to management, including current state, analysis, options, recommended solution, expected impact, risks, and implementation requirements.
